Analysis

The most recent figure for life expectancy at birth vs co emissions per capita in Tunisia is 76.51, measured in 2023. That is the highest value across all 74 years on record.

The figure is up 0.6% on the previous year and up 2.5% over ten years.

Over the whole period, life expectancy at birth vs co emissions per capita in Tunisia peaked at 76.51 in 2023 and was at its lowest, 38.22, in 1950.

Tunisia ranks 101st of 236 countries on this measure, in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ently rising across the 74 years of available data.

Averages by decade

DecadeAverage LowestHighest Years
1950s 40.62 38.22 43.36 10
1960s 47.87 44.05 52.3 10
1970s 58.61 53.79 62.93 10
1980s 66.46 63.67 68.83 10
1990s 70.66 69.09 72.34 10
2000s 73.55 72.6 74.32 10
2010s 74.9 74.44 75.6 10
2020s 75.11 72.89 76.51 4
